15 Observation 4: Land use planning and its impact Transport tend to follow land use planning We usually plan our development and let transport to be sorted next…… and the first choice is always more roads! Jubail City Planning Forum, 2014

16 Sustainability?! We do not have walking or cycling as major modes of travel Our PT systems are limited Our cars has low occupancy! Jubail City Planning Forum

19 So, what should we do Divert key investment to PT Jubail City Planning Forum, 2014

20 So, what should we do Demand Management / policies to encourage PT instead of short term solutions: Parking charges Congestion charging / road toll HOV / bus lanes Car ownership Fuel pricing Jubail City Planning Forum, 2014

21 So, what should we do Create complete communities where people can live, work, study, worship and play in the same community Create transit oriented developments Avoid sprawl and go toward denser cities Jubail City Planning Forum, 2014
